the views are amazing...its in the Brisbane Water National Park...with views of Brisbane Water a LONG way below...


the site (near Gosford NSW) is about an hours drive north of Sydney Australia


anyway...i have visited the site a few times now....
but on my most recent visit i found the (formerly BLOCKED) "chamber entrance" was now open...




so in i went...

it was a VERY small opening

had to be feet first...and watchful for snakes etc...





but it was worth the squeeze!




i thought the chamber was going to go under the GLYPH PANELs...(eg STAIGHT ahead)
but it went in a perpendicular direction (to the left)

it was about 2-3 metres wide
and about 10 metres long...maybe more

the height was hard to determine...beacause of the rock and sand ...

but i think it was at least 2 metres

Thank you for the great pics and checking out a controversial site, but I still think its a hoax, and I'll state why.
1. look at the hieroglyphs at that site and at those found in Egypt. There is no comparison. The ones found in Egypt were done VERY meticulously and with precision, even rough hieroglyphs, these are VERY sloppily done.

2. When translated, the glyphs are jibberish, they are as if someone just carved random characters on the wall.
